Hi Michel, On Thu, Mar 22, 2018 at 12:44 PM, Michel Pollet <michel.pollet@xxxxxxxxxxxxxx> wrote: > The Renesas RZ/N1 Family (Part #R9A06G0xx) requires a driver > as part of the sysctrl MFD to handle rebooting the CA7 cores. > This documents the driver bindings. > > Signed-off-by: Michel Pollet <michel.pollet@xxxxxxxxxxxxxx> Thanks for your patch! > --- /dev/null > +++ b/Documentation/devicetree/bindings/power/renesas,rzn1-reboot.txt > @@ -0,0 +1,22 @@ > +DT bindings for the Renesas RZ-N1 Reboot Driver > + > +== Reboot Driver Node == > + > +The reboot driver is always a subnode of the system controller node, see > +renesas,rzn1-sysctrl.txt for details. > + > +Bindings: > ++ Optional: > + compatible = "renesas,r9a06g032-reboot"; > ++ Required: > + compatible = "renesas,rzn1-reboot"; Please mark both the SoC-specific and the family-specific values required. > + > +Example: > + sysctrl: sysctrl@4000c000 { > + compatible = "renesas,r9a06g032-sysctrl", "syscon", "simple-mfd"; > + reg = <0x4000c000 0x1000>; > + > + reboot { > + compatible = "renesas,r9a06g032-reboot"; "renesas,r9a06g032-reboot", "renesas,rzn1-reboot". > + }; > + }; Gr{oetje,eeting}s, Geert -- Geert Uytterhoeven -- There's lots of Linux beyond ia32 -- geert@xxxxxxxxxxxxxx In personal conversations with technical people, I call myself a hacker. But when I'm talking to journalists I just say "programmer" or something like that. -- Linus Torvalds -- To unsubscribe from this list: send the line "unsubscribe devicetree"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html